Erythromycin binds to the 50S subunit of bacterial ribosomes, inhibiting protein synthesis by blocking peptidyl transferase activity and preventing translocation of peptides.
Azithromycin, the active ingredient in ZMAX, is a macrolide antibiotic that binds to the 50S ribosomal subunit of susceptible bacteria, inhibiting protein synthesis and bacterial growth.
